Core Mechanisms: How It Works

At its core, **how to take a 360 photo on iPhone** relies on two primary techniques: **automated stitching** (used by most apps) and **manual panorama stitching** (via the Photos app). Automated stitching works by capturing multiple overlapping images in a circular motion, then using algorithms to merge them into a single seamless 360-degree sphere. The iPhone’s **gyroscope and accelerometer** play a crucial role here, ensuring that each shot aligns correctly with the previous one, even if your hand isn’t perfectly steady. Apps like **360 Panorama** take this a step further by offering **real-time preview**, allowing you to adjust your movements dynamically. Manual stitching, on the other hand, is more labor-intensive but gives you greater control. The **Photos app’s panorama mode** works by capturing a series of images as you sweep the camera from left to right (or vice versa), then stitching them together in post-processing. The key here is **overlap**—each subsequent shot should cover at least 20-30% of the previous frame to ensure a smooth transition. The iPhone’s **AI-powered image processing** helps correct distortions, but challenges like **parallax errors** (where objects appear misaligned due to depth) can still occur, especially in scenes with significant foreground/background contrast.

Q: Can I take a true 360-degree photo on iPhone without third-party apps?

A: No, the iPhone’s native **Photos app** only supports **panoramas (up to 240 degrees)**, not full 360-degree captures. For true 360-degree imaging, you’ll need third-party apps like **360 Panorama or Google Street View**.

Q: Why does my 360 photo have black bars or distortion?

A: This usually happens due to **parallax errors** (depth misalignment) or **insufficient overlap** between shots. To fix it, ensure your iPhone is **level** and moves in a **smooth, circular motion**. Apps like **360 Panorama** offer real-time previews to help adjust on the fly.

Q: Are there free apps for taking 360 photos on iPhone?

A: Yes! **Google Street View** (free) and **360 Panorama’s free trial** are great options. However, some advanced features (like VR export) may require a paid upgrade.

Q: How do I avoid motion blur in 360 photos?

A: Use a **tripod or stabilizer**, enable **image stabilization** in your camera settings, and move **slowly and smoothly**. If shooting handheld, try **burst mode** to capture multiple frames and stitch the sharpest ones.

Q: Are there any legal concerns with 360 photography?

A: Yes. Always **respect privacy laws**—capturing people without consent (even in a 360 photo) can lead to legal issues. Additionally, some **public spaces** (like museums or government buildings) may restrict photography. When in doubt, ask for permission.
